Harrison Woodside is a Senior Director of Product Strategy with Inspira Financial, a leading provider of health, wealth, retirement, and benefits solutions. In this role, he leads long-term product strategy and growth initiatives focused on delivering greater value to partners and helping their employees improve their financial well-being. He believes that empowering people to thrive financially is essential to organizational success.
Prior to joining Inspira, Harrison spent the better part of a decade in mergers & acquisitions and strategy execution for digital-first businesses, where he played a key role in the formation of RVO Health – one of the nation’s leading consumer digital health platforms. He began his career in investment banking with Wells Fargo Securities.
Harrison holds a B.S. in Finance from Wake Forest University and enjoys reading, cooking, and playing tennis in his free time.
Financial stress is one of the biggest challenges facing today’s workforce—impacting productivity, retention, and overall well-being. This interactive roundtable will explore how employers can build meaningful financial wellness programs that drive impact across generations and income levels.
We’ll begin with a brief overview of the current financial wellness landscape, including why it matters, how to gain leadership support, and ways to leverage existing benefits more effectively. Then, participants will engage in a peer-driven discussion covering strategies to close savings gaps, improve financial literacy, evaluate wellness partners, and boost engagement through effective communication.
Attendees will leave with actionable insights, real-world examples, and ideas for improving financial outcomes across their workforce.
